Movie Review: Fun Movie for Anyone
Summary: 5 Stars

The Very Thought of You is a sweet, cute, and fun film that has a good cast and characters you just get interested in for no apparent reason besides the fact that they are there. It does seem highly coincidental that a young woman could meet three guys who are all best friends over the course of a couple days but why let that stop you from watching the film? Suspension of disbelief is a wonderful thing.

This movie is a good romantic comedy that lets you escape an otherwise mundane morning, afternoon, or evening and I would recommend it to anyone who enjoys the type of movie that can do that. In fact, I might just go do that later.

The only problem I found with the film (but I don't let that hinder the joy I find in it) is the fact that we start the movie near the end of the story and then it flashes back to the story and how we got to the place we started with. All well and good but the film makers went with the idea of overlapping dialogue, so we have to hear some of the same dialogue (nearly a whole conversation) again. That's not a good thing in my book. It seems more like a trick on the writer's part (and Director's) to make the movie longer without actually having to do more original work. But let it be thus. As I said, this movie is still enjoyable and easily sets itself up as a winner. I myself thought of buying a one-way ticket to the first place available on 99 dollars after watching the movie. There is just something about it that makes you want adventure, romance, and a little piece of the universe to find humorous. Enjoy!

Movie Review: Sorry Hollywood!
Summary: 5 Stars

This movie, which by the way is actually called "Martha meet Frank, Daniel and Lawrence" (too complicated for the American market???), Britains Daily Mail lables "The best romantic commedy EVER - and it's British!". Being no friend of Romantic commedies in general, I find myself not having anything to add to this. This is as un-Hollywood as can be, although it sports the usual Happy End with a kiss. But man, this is the first time I actually wanted this to happen... ;-)
You might aswell buy it, because you end up renting it again anyways...
PS: The original title hints at the plot and the way it is narrated....changing it was a big mistake!

PPS: Just breezed through the reviews and noticed that some people found the plot implausible.(!) WELL, OF COURSE IT IS! But that's totally beside the point! How plausible is "Much Ado about Nothing"?? Doesn't make it any worse a play, now does it?

Movie Review: The Very Thought of True Love
Summary: 5 Stars

Irresistibly charming! As he did in Shakespeare In Love, Joseph Fiennes brings his remarkable charm and devilish good looks to this wonderful tale of true love in the new millennium. The always beautiful Monica Potter, with her electrifying smile and wonderful persona lights up the screen, and tops her performance in the box office hit Patch Adams. The film, which deals with the misadventures of 3 British guys who fall for the same girl, brings an irrepressible smile to the face of anyone who watches. Whether you are a man or woman, if you are a fan of true love, then this movie should be at the top of your must see list for the new millennium!

Movie Review: Its a must for my collection
Summary: 5 Stars

I first saw this movie when travelling from Australia to London on a Qantas flight. I was giggling for the full length of the movie, the only problem I had was trying to remember the title - "Martha, Meet Frank, Daniel and Laurence" - a shocker - good to see that's the USA renamed it. All the actors are great and well casted, although I have always been a fan of Ray Winstone who plays the shrink Pedersen. The music is well suited and has made me look closer at Ed Shearmur. I then went on to buy the sound track. A good movie to watch with your companion.
